Denny Hamlin topped Saturday’s abbreviated NASCAR Cup Series practice for the Brickyard 400 – going fastest with a lap of 182.039mph (49.44s). The Joe Gibbs Racing driver jumped to the top of the board in the final few minutes of the session.

Following Shane van Gisbergen's second consecutive win one week ago at Sonoma Raceway, the NASCAR Cup Series was at Dover Motor Speedway on Sunday for the running of the Autotrader EchoPark Automotive 400, which saw Denny Hamlin prevail in a double-overtime finish over teammate Chase Briscoe and go back-to-back at the Monster Mile.
